Changeset View
Changeset View
Standalone View
Standalone View
src/urifilters/ikws/CMakeLists.txt
1 | add_subdirectory(searchproviders) | 1 | add_subdirectory(searchproviders) | ||
---|---|---|---|---|---|
2 | 2 | | |||
3 | #### | 3 | #### | ||
4 | 4 | | |||
5 | set(kuriikwsfilter_SRCS kuriikwsfiltereng.cpp kuriikwsfilter.cpp searchprovider.cpp) | 5 | set(kuriikwsfilter_SRCS | ||
6 | kuriikwsfiltereng.cpp | ||||
7 | kuriikwsfilter.cpp | ||||
8 | searchprovider.cpp | ||||
9 | searchproviderregistry.cpp | ||||
10 | ) | ||||
6 | 11 | | |||
7 | ki18n_wrap_ui(kuriikwsfilter_SRCS ikwsopts_ui.ui searchproviderdlg_ui.ui) | 12 | ki18n_wrap_ui(kuriikwsfilter_SRCS ikwsopts_ui.ui searchproviderdlg_ui.ui) | ||
8 | 13 | | |||
9 | kcoreaddons_add_plugin(kuriikwsfilter INSTALL_NAMESPACE "kf5/urifilters" JSON kuriikwsfilter.json SOURCES ${kuriikwsfilter_SRCS}) | 14 | kcoreaddons_add_plugin(kuriikwsfilter INSTALL_NAMESPACE "kf5/urifilters" JSON kuriikwsfilter.json SOURCES ${kuriikwsfilter_SRCS}) | ||
10 | 15 | | |||
11 | target_link_libraries(kuriikwsfilter | 16 | target_link_libraries(kuriikwsfilter | ||
12 | KF5::ConfigWidgets # KCModule | 17 | KF5::ConfigWidgets # KCModule | ||
13 | KF5::KIOWidgets # KUriFilter | 18 | KF5::KIOWidgets # KUriFilter | ||
14 | KF5::I18n | 19 | KF5::I18n | ||
15 | Qt5::DBus | 20 | Qt5::DBus | ||
16 | ) | 21 | ) | ||
17 | 22 | | |||
18 | ##### | 23 | ##### | ||
19 | 24 | | |||
20 | set(kurisearchfilter_SRCS | 25 | set(kurisearchfilter_SRCS | ||
21 | kurisearchfilter.cpp | 26 | kurisearchfilter.cpp | ||
22 | kuriikwsfiltereng.cpp | 27 | kuriikwsfiltereng.cpp | ||
23 | ikwsopts.cpp | 28 | ikwsopts.cpp | ||
24 | searchproviderdlg.cpp | 29 | searchproviderdlg.cpp | ||
25 | searchprovider.cpp ) | 30 | searchprovider.cpp | ||
31 | searchproviderregistry.cpp | ||||
32 | ) | ||||
26 | 33 | | |||
27 | ki18n_wrap_ui(kurisearchfilter_SRCS ikwsopts_ui.ui searchproviderdlg_ui.ui) | 34 | ki18n_wrap_ui(kurisearchfilter_SRCS ikwsopts_ui.ui searchproviderdlg_ui.ui) | ||
28 | 35 | | |||
29 | kcoreaddons_add_plugin(kurisearchfilter INSTALL_NAMESPACE "kf5/urifilters" JSON kurisearchfilter.json SOURCES ${kurisearchfilter_SRCS}) | 36 | kcoreaddons_add_plugin(kurisearchfilter INSTALL_NAMESPACE "kf5/urifilters" JSON kurisearchfilter.json SOURCES ${kurisearchfilter_SRCS}) | ||
30 | 37 | | |||
31 | target_link_libraries(kurisearchfilter | 38 | target_link_libraries(kurisearchfilter | ||
32 | KF5::ConfigWidgets # KCModule | 39 | KF5::ConfigWidgets # KCModule | ||
33 | KF5::KIOWidgets # KUriFilter | 40 | KF5::KIOWidgets # KUriFilter | ||
34 | KF5::I18n | 41 | KF5::I18n | ||
35 | Qt5::DBus | 42 | Qt5::DBus | ||
36 | ) | 43 | ) | ||
37 | 44 | | |||
38 | ########### install files ############### | 45 | ########### install files ############### | ||
39 | 46 | | |||
40 | install( FILES searchprovider.desktop DESTINATION ${KDE_INSTALL_KSERVICETYPES5DIR} ) | 47 | install( FILES searchprovider.desktop DESTINATION ${KDE_INSTALL_KSERVICETYPES5DIR} ) |